Output fed50a60bdb6bb12e9bc508567d82ed256990ee9eeae6f3ca24ecf5e1b47ebbf:0

value
25908497
script pubkey
OP_0 OP_PUSHBYTES_20 39e8a503c8cec4d212204c0ae046bab10f3643fd
address
bc1q88522q7gemzdyy3qfs9wq346ky8nvslaf20kea
transaction
fed50a60bdb6bb12e9bc508567d82ed256990ee9eeae6f3ca24ecf5e1b47ebbf
spent
true